PC Gaming Accessories Market Overview
The global pc gaming accessories market size is anticipated to be valued at USD 9395.55 Million in 2026 and is projected to reach USD 45911.2 Million by 2035. The market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 17.19% during the forecast period from 2026 to 2035, driven by increasing gaming participation, rising demand for high-performance gaming peripherals, advancements in immersive gaming technologies, growing esports activities, and continuous innovation in accessories such as keyboards, mice, headsets, and controllers.

By Type
Based on Type the global market can be categorized in to Headsets, Mice, Keyboards, Surfaces, Controllers.
- Headsets: Headsets dominate the PC Gaming Accessories Market with 34% market share due to increasing demand for immersive sound quality, voice communication, and enhanced gaming experiences. Gaming headsets are widely used by professional players, esports participants, and casual gamers for multiplayer gaming and streaming activities. Manufacturers are introducing advanced headsets with features such as surround sound, noise cancellation, wireless connectivity, and customizable audio settings. The segment is benefiting from increasing popularity of online multiplayer games where clear communication plays an important role. Demand for lightweight and comfortable designs is also increasing as gamers spend longer periods using gaming equipment. Companies are focusing on improving audio technology and user comfort to attract competitive and entertainment-focused gamers.
- Mice: Gaming mice account for 26% share of the PC Gaming Accessories Market as gamers seek higher precision, faster response times, and improved control. Advanced gaming mice include high-resolution sensors, programmable buttons, adjustable sensitivity settings, and ergonomic designs. Professional esports players particularly prefer performance-oriented mice because accuracy and reaction speed directly influence gameplay outcomes. Wireless gaming mice are gaining popularity due to improved latency performance and convenience. Manufacturers are developing lightweight models with customizable software support to meet different gaming requirements. The segment is supported by increasing participation in competitive gaming and rising demand for personalized gaming setups. Continuous innovation in sensor technology and design improvements is strengthening the adoption of gaming mice worldwide.
- Keyboards: Gaming keyboards represent 22% market share in the PC Gaming Accessories Market, supported by demand for mechanical switches, customizable lighting, and improved gaming responsiveness. Mechanical gaming keyboards are preferred by many gamers because they provide faster input response and durability compared with traditional keyboards. Companies are introducing compact layouts, programmable keys, RGB lighting systems, and wireless connectivity features to attract consumers. The segment is benefiting from growth in esports and content creation activities where reliable equipment is essential. Gamers are increasingly selecting keyboards that offer customization options and improved comfort during extended usage. Manufacturers continue to invest in switch technology, software integration, and ergonomic designs to enhance product performance.

PC Gaming Accessories Market Regional Outlook
-
North America
North America represents 31% share of the PC Gaming Accessories Market, supported by strong gaming culture, high adoption of premium peripherals, and rapid growth of esports activities. The region has a large community of professional gamers, streamers, and gaming enthusiasts who demand advanced accessories such as high-performance headsets, mechanical keyboards, precision mice, and wireless controllers. The USA is the major contributor due to its established gaming ecosystem and increasing consumer spending on gaming equipment. More than 70% of active gamers in North America use dedicated gaming hardware to improve their gaming experience. The region benefits from strong technology infrastructure, early adoption of innovative gaming products, and the presence of major gaming accessory manufacturers. Companies are focusing on artificial intelligence integration, cloud-based customization software, and advanced wireless technologies to attract consumers. The growth of esports tournaments, gaming content creation, and online communities continues to support demand for PC Gaming Accessories across North America.
